Popularity of Cardale since 1972

Babies named Cardale per year in U.S. Social Security records. Raw births topped out in 1988, but relative to how few babies were recorded back then, Cardale's real moment was 1998.

Meaning & origin

Cardale is a rare modern given name in the United States, first recorded in Social Security data in 1972. It has never entered the national top 1000 rankings, reflecting its uncommon status. The name saw its peak usage in 1998, though even then it was infrequently chosen. Cardale's trajectory has remained generally stable, with sporadic occurrences over the decades. Its origins are likely as a variant of the surname Cardell or a creative respelling, fitting the pattern of modern coined names. While not tied to any particular geographic region in the U.S., Cardale has a contemporary feel similar to other surname-inspired first names.

The name Cardale likely arose as a modern given name, possibly derived from the surname Cardale or as a respelling of Cardell. The surname itself may have English topographic origins, referring to a dweller in a valley where cardoons grew. As a first name, it has seen limited but steady use in the United States since the 1970s.
